How can we continually defend against this plague as Christians? BY STAYING TOGETHER. “But woe to him who is alone when he falls.” (Ecclesiastes 4:10). Have you observed how much Jesus valued community? He taught: “For where two or three gather in my name, there am I with them.” (Matthew 18:20 NIV).  He also gave a great teaching regarding prayer community: “When two of you get together on anything at all on earth and make a prayer of it, my Father in heaven goes into action.” (Matthew 18:19, MSG). When we are in Christian community, we gain encouragement, support, strength and accountability from other believers. But more than that, we gain the presence of Jesus Himself (nothing can compare). When He made that observation about being present when two or three gather in His name, He was not giving us a consolation for a poor attendance at a meeting. He was being descriptive and prescriptive about the reality that His risen presence is among us in a special way when just two or three of us come together in His name. Solomon, the wisest man on earth also wrote: that two are better than one for when one falls the other will help him up and “a threefold cord is not quickly broken.” This means that when two or three are in community the presence of Jesus among them forms that threefold cord that cannot be quickly broken.
